About the Tests
- In 2010-2011 Maryland used the Maryland State Assessment (MSA) to test students in grades 3 through 8 in reading and math.
- The MSA is a standards-based test, which means it measures how well students are mastering specific skills defined
for each grade by the state of Maryland.
- The goal is for all students to score at or above proficient on the test.
